http://www.csnbayarea.com/warriors/steve-kerr-praises-adam-silver-thats-beauty-schedule?utm_source=dlvr.it&utm_medium=twitter

Last season, the Warriors had 17 back-to-backs and one stretch of four games in five nights.

Next season, the Warriors will have 14 back-to-backs and no stretches of four games in five nights (the league eliminated these entirely).

looks like b2bs have been lessened and the no 4 in 5 thing is good.
